Is Garcinia Cambogia a True Weight Loss Miracle?

Garcinia Cambogia has become in popularity as a natural product for weight loss. This small, green fruit, native to Southeast Asia, is rich in a compound called hydroxycitric acid (HCA). Proponents of Garcinia Cambogia claim that HCA can promote weight loss by reducing appetite, increasing metabolism, and preventing the creation of new fat cells. However, clinical trials on Garcinia Cambogia's effectiveness are inconclusive.

Some investigations have shown that HCA may lead to modest weight loss, but these studies are often small and short-term. More extensive research is needed to evaluate the long-term effects and safety of Garcinia Cambogia. It's important to consult with a healthcare professional before here taking any weight loss supplements, including Garcinia Cambogia.
